L Andrew E. McNamara TELEPHONE 1 (315) 524-4446 ext. 293 Ginna Station MONTH Sep tembe r, 1981 The reactor power level averaged 100% for the majority of the report month, with the following major exceptions:

On 9/2/81, the unit experienced a turbine runback to approximately 84% power level caused by overtemperature Delta T, due to Instrument and Control Technicians working on nuclear instrumentation channel.

On 9/10/81, the unit experienced a turbine runback to approximately 82% power level due to a nuclear instrumentation drop rod signal; a dropped rod had not occured.

On 9/24/81 and 9/25/81, the reactor power level was reduced to approximately 98% and approximately 99% respectively, to perform periodic tests on the Auxiliary Feedwater System and Standby Auxiliary Feed Pump.

, GINNA STATIGI Maintenance Report September,1981 During the mmth of September normal maintenance and inspectims were performed.

Maj or safety related maintenance included:

1.

Overhaul of the ID service water pump and motor.

2.

A turbine runback was received when a wire from a power range detector to a digital voltage indicator was disconnected.
